Help, I'm at my wit's end with my 97 LX protege 1.5L.
It's that common rough idle problem with the protege.
Right now, my car idles very rough, interior vibrates like crazy when I pull to
a stop sign or stop light, with the brakes pressed, and in drive. The RPM
surges up and down to close to 1-1.5k? It gets a bit worse with A/C and
defogger on. If I switch to neutral, vibration goes away.
I have cleaned out EGR, cleaned out throttle body, replaced PCV, changed air
filter, replaced breather tube, changed fuel filter, replaced timing belt,
ac/power steering belt, water pump, mounts, spark plugs.
Yes the mechanic has run me to the ground replacing belts, and mounts, fuel
filter I cleaned the EGR, and throttle body myself. I also cleaned the IAC
valve too.
Most recently, the mechanic said that the TB gasket was on backwards - a bunch
of BS....so he put it back on and put sealant all around it.
Since then, the car still idles rough almost a bit worse. I bought a used MAF,
which actually increased the acceleration/power response for the car a bit. I
also replaced the battery, and cleaned up terminals and ground connections.
However, the idling is still poor.
Recently, the check engine light came on, then went away. The code was P0505.
I have since bought a used throttle body with IAC valve. I already tried
cleaning the exisitng one, but could the IAC just be bad? Should I replace it
with a used one? Are there any other sensors that could be bad?
